企业项目选Huawei Cloud EulerOS跟CentOS?

这是一个非常经典且关键的企业级选型问题。在 CentOS 停止维护(EOL)的大背景下,Huawei Cloud EulerOS(欧拉操作系统)CentOS Stream/替代方案 的选择,本质上是在 “商业生态绑定与长期稳定”“社区通用性与成本” 之间做权衡。

以下从背景、核心差异、适用场景及决策建议四个维度为您深度分析:

1. 核心背景:为什么会有这个选择题?

  • CentOS 的现状:传统的 CentOS Linux (基于 RHEL 源码) 已于 2024 年正式结束生命周期(EOL)。虽然仍有部分用户在使用,但官方已不再提供安全更新。Red Hat 推出的替代品 CentOS Stream 是“滚动发布”版本,位于 Fedora 和 RHEL 之间,不适合追求极致稳定的生产环境
  • EulerOS 的定位:华为云自研的开源操作系统,基于 openEuler 社区。它旨在解决国产芯片适配(如鲲鹏)、高并发场景优化以及信创(信息技术应用创新)合规需求。

2. 深度对比分析

维度 Huawei Cloud EulerOS CentOS (Stream/Rocky/Alma)
内核与架构 基于 openEuler,深度优化了 ARM64 (鲲鹏) 架构,对 x86 也有良好支持。内核针对华为云硬件做了针对性调优。 传统 x86 架构主导,ARM 支持较弱(需额外配置)。内核更新节奏取决于上游(RHEL/Fedora)。
生态兼容性 强依赖华为云生态。在华为云 ECS、K8s 集群中体验最佳。若迁移至 AWS/AliCloud,需重新适配驱动和工具链。 通用性极强。遵循 RPM 包管理标准,几乎可在任何公有云(AWS, Azure, GCP, AliCloud)或私有云无缝运行。
稳定性与更新 提供 LTS(长期支持)版本,有明确的 SLA 和商业服务承诺。更新策略相对保守,适合稳态业务。 CentOS Stream 更新较快,适合开发测试;Rocky/Alma 是 RHEL 的 1:1 克隆版,稳定性接近 RHEL,适合生产。
安全与合规 符合中国信创标准。内置国密算法支持,通过多项国家级安全认证,适合国企、X_X、X_X项目。 主要面向国际标准。若涉及国内信创合规要求,通常不直接满足(除非特定定制版)。
社区与支持 背靠华为,拥有强大的企业级技术支持团队。社区主要由国内厂商和开发者组成。 全球最大 Linux 社区。文档丰富,遇到问题容易找到全球解决方案。
成本 基础版免费,但在华为云上使用可能有特定的镜像授权费或服务费(视具体合同而定)。 完全免费开源。Rocky/Alma 也是免费替代方案。

3. 决策指南:如何选择?

✅ 选择 Huawei Cloud EulerOS 的场景:

  1. 全栈华为云部署:您的业务主要部署在华为云(ECS, CCE, GaussDB 等),希望获得底层硬件与操作系统的深度协同优化(特别是鲲鹏服务器)。
  2. 信创合规要求:项目属于国企、银行、X_X或关键基础设施,必须满足国产化替代(信创)指标,需要国产 OS 的资质背书。
  3. ARM 架构为主:如果您正在大规模迁移到 ARM 架构服务器(如鲲鹏 920),EulerOS 是目前国内最成熟的 ARM 发行版之一。
  4. 需要原厂兜底:企业缺乏深厚的 Linux 运维能力,需要华为提供直接的、可追责的技术支持服务。

✅ 选择 CentOS 替代方案(Rocky Linux / AlmaLinux)的场景:

  1. 多云/混合云战略:业务需要在 AWS、阿里云、腾讯云和华为云之间灵活切换,或者已经部署了混合云架构,需要统一的操作系统标准。
  2. 通用性与人才储备:运维团队习惯 CentOS/RHEL 体系,招聘相关人才更容易,且社区文档极其丰富,遇到问题能迅速找到答案。
  3. 非信创敏感行业:如果是互联网初创公司或外企,没有强制的国产化合规要求,更看重全球生态的开放性。
  4. 成本敏感且无特殊硬件:不想被单一云厂商绑定,希望最大化利用现有 x86 硬件资源。

注意:如果您决定放弃 CentOS 但又不想用 EulerOS,目前业界公认的最佳替代方案是 Rocky LinuxAlmaLinux(它们与 RHEL 二进制兼容,是 CentOS 的精神继承者)。

4. 最终建议

  • 如果项目有“国产化/信创”硬性指标,或者您计划全面拥抱华为云 + 鲲鹏算力,请毫不犹豫选择 Huawei Cloud EulerOS。这是为了未来 5-10 年的政策安全和性能红利买单。
  • 如果项目追求技术中立、多云部署,或者团队习惯传统 Linux 生态,建议选择 Rocky LinuxAlmaLinux 作为 CentOS 的直接替代品,而不是盲目转向 EulerOS,以避免被单一云厂商锁定(Vendor Lock-in)。

一句话总结
求稳、求合规模块选 EulerOS;求通用、求多云自由选 Rocky/Alma。